Finally! The long awaited eighth album from Brazilian metal heavyweights Sepultura has hit the shelves. Fuelled with copious levels of rhythm ferocity and trademark vocal intensity, Nation is the first album to be recorded on home turf since 1989's debut, Beneath The Remains.
A clear progression on 1998's Against, Nation boasts a fresh diversity, opening with the cracking dynamic rhythms of 'Sepulnation', before dragging us through the screaming guitars of 'Politricks' and closing with the dramatic string orchestration and classic Seps riffs of 'Valtio'. Layer upon layer of heavy distortions fuelled with South American rhythms keep Nation close to Sepultura roots, but leave enough room for progression and evolution, making Nation quite the epic. Pure metal, pure energy, and pure bloody class.
